WEST LAWN, PA — A 31-year-old woman is facing a firearms charge after a handgun was allegedly discovered inside a rental vehicle returned to a West Lawn business, according to the Spring Township Police Department.

Authorities said that on September 22, 2025, officers were dispatched to the Enterprise Rent-A-Car located at 2724 Penn Avenue after employees found a firearm left behind in a returned vehicle. Upon arrival, police reportedly located a blue .380 Taurus Spectrum handgun inside the vehicle’s center console compartment. The firearm was found with one round in the chamber and three additional rounds in the magazine.

On October 1st, following an investigation, police charged 31-year-old Jalynes Rosario with carrying a firearm without a license.

All defendants are presumed innocent until proven guilty in a court of law.
